| Kawasaki ZX-14 Handlebar Risers All Model Years |
The risers are placed between the fork crown and the handlebars to raise the bars up 1" (25mm)and back 5/8" (16mm). This will help to relieve wrist and neck pain on long rides. Requires no change of any control cables, wiring, or hoses.

| QUESTION: where can i get a taller pair say 50mm and if i did would i have to change any hoses or cables..also would like to lower the foot pegs about 2 inches...as i am around 6'4" and 298 those little amounts would help alot.. |
| ANSWER: Hi,
There just isn't enough clearance to make a set taller than 25mm with our design. You would have to cut the fairing to get 50mm.
Thanks for the inquiry,

| QUESTION: Do these risers still allow full side to side movement without hitting the windscreen/fairing? |
| ANSWER: Hi,
You will be able to turn the bars lock to lock. However, the rubber gromit on the throttle housing hits the windscreen just before full lock. The windscreen is very flexible and it does not cause any damage to the bike.
